vue项目怎么部署上线 Vue项目部署上线步骤
在当今互联网时代,Web应用的部署上线是一个至关重要的环节。对于Vue.js项目而言,经过开发和测试阶段后,我们需要将其成功部署到生产环境中,使用户可以访问和使用。
本文将分为以下步骤来详细介绍Vue项目的部署上线过程。
第一步:环境准备
在开始部署之前,确保您已经具备以下环境:
1. 服务器环境:确保有一台可用的服务器,并具备相应的权限和配置。
2. 域名和SSL证书:准备好您的域名,并获取有效的SSL证书,以确保数据传输的安全性。
3. 前端代码:将Vue项目的前端代码准备好,并确保已经进行了充分的测试。
第二步:打包构建
在部署之前,我们需要对Vue项目进行打包构建,生成静态文件供服务器部署。打开终端,进入您的项目目录,执行以下命令:
```
npm run build
```
该命令将会自动执行打包构建的脚本,生成dist目录,其中包含了所有需要部署的静态文件。
第三步:服务器配置
将打包好的静态文件部署到服务器上,需要进行相应的服务器配置,以确保能够正确访问和加载页面。以下是一些常见的服务器配置任务:
1. 安装Nginx或Apache等Web服务器软件,并进行相应的配置。
2. 配置域名和SSL证书,以确保通过HTTPS访问您的应用。
3. 将打包好的静态文件上传到服务器,并配置服务器的文件路径和访问权限。
第四步:部署上线
完成服务器配置后,您可以通过以下步骤将Vue项目部署上线:
1. 使用FTP或其他方式将静态文件上传到服务器。
2. 确认服务器配置的域名、SSL证书和文件路径是否正确。
3. 测试服务器是否能够正确访问和加载页面。
4. 如果一切顺利,恭喜您!您的Vue项目已成功部署上线。
最佳实践:
在部署Vue项目上线时,还有一些最佳实践值得注意:
1. 使用CDN加速:将静态资源(如JS、CSS文件)托管到CDN,提高页面加载速度。
2. 配置缓存策略:合理设置HTTP缓存策略,减少服务器负担并提升用户体验。
3. 异常监控和日志记录:使用工具或服务监控应用异常和错误,并进行相应的日志记录和分析。
4. 定期备份和更新:定期备份项目和数据库,并及时更新依赖库和框架,以确保安全和性能。
总结:
通过本文的逐步指南及最佳实践,您现在应该已经了解了如何将Vue项目顺利部署上线。请务必按照正确的步骤进行操作,并注意最佳实践,以获得最佳的部署效果和用户体验。祝您的Vue项目上线成功!
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。